In the stored query case the CUA is expecting the CS to do some kind of 
query lookup internally (based on QUERYIDs and TARGETs), use that to find 
the proper data set for the command to work on and return the results.

In the CUA query generated case, the CUA does not expect the CS to have to 
go find and them craft some query to use for the command; it generates the 
exact query it wanted to use.  There is no needing for the CS to go get 
the query or parts of it from any other place in the CS so there are no 
problems like VCARs or non-existant QUERYIDs.

In the former case there is potential for the CS to fail to find/craft the 
query that the CUA was expecting since there are things like VCARs, etc 
that now come into play for getting the query data separate from the data 
set the query is to work on.  As such, the the CUA may not get the same 
results they expect because the effective query used by the CS may not be 
exactly what they intended.

Couple with this the fact that there is no way for the CUA to distinguish 
between "I was unable to craft the query you requested to perform the 
command you sent" from "I was unable perform the command you sent' (see 
top) then it should be clear now that there is added complexity in using 
or relying on stored queries that is not currently clearly described in 
CAP.
